Two people have been killed and four wounded in a Russian rocket attack on the city of Izyum in eastern Ukraine, Kharkiv Governor Oleh Syniehubov said on Telegram on Friday.
A fire covering 400 square metres was being extinguished, he said.
According to the Izyum military administration, Russian forces used multiple rocket launchers firing cluster munitions, which are particularly dangerous for civilians.

In the neighbouring Sumy region, 10 people were wounded in a drone attack on a market.
Central Odessa football stadium hit
In southern Ukraine, a Russian strike hit the Chornomorets football stadium - home to the top-flight club of the same name - in the centre of the port city of Odessa.
A hole was torn in the stadium roof and the stands were damaged, one day before a cup match was due to be played there. One woman was wounded, according to regional authorities.
Ukraine's Air Force had warned of incoming Russian missiles before the attack.
